## Deployment

Textgate's encoding sniffer runs as a sidecar next to the upload service. Deploy both together; the sniffer inspects the first 64 KB of each uploaded text file and tags it before storage. Mismatched tags block ingestion, so keep the confidence threshold sane. The sidecar reads its runtime settings from the values below.

deployment values, yafop-fahap:
[lamwyn]
team = silath
access_code = ac_166fb2
host = lamwyn.orvexgrid.example
port = 9300
owner = pelael.praius
peer = istiel.zarqeldyn.corp

**Q: Why does Gatewren's scanner report zero findings on legacy modules?**

A: Because of the baseline file, `gatewren-baseline.toml`, which suppresses known pre-existing findings so new code is judged cleanly. The baseline is regenerated only during quarterly security reviews and is signed before commit. Reviewers should diff the baseline rather than trust its size. The signing key lives in the audit vault, which opens only during review windows. To unseal the audit vault for regeneration, provide the recovery passphrase below.

strongbox words: druiel-frador-brieth-druys-fenys-zorwyn-zorael

The tax-rate lookup cache in the Breva checkout service worries me. Entries are keyed only by region code, so a stale or poisoned entry would apply the wrong rate to every order in that region until expiry. Please verify: TTLs are short enough to bound exposure, negative lookups aren't cached, and the refresh path revalidates against the signed rate feed rather than trusting upstream blindly. Also confirm eviction is size-bounded so an attacker can't churn the keyspace. Current cache settings for review:

limits module of yagaf-yajef:
RATE_LIMITS = {
    "novwyn": 950,
    "wenath": 428,
    "prawyn": 413,
    "gorvan": 539,
    "praael": 870,
    "drumir": 113,
    "gordor": 439,
}

Alert: GreenPulse watering scheduler missed its overnight run. This fires when the Sproutline cron dispatcher fails to trigger a zone cycle within 30 minutes of its scheduled slot. Plants in the Ferndale greenhouse cluster may go unwatered, so treat it as time-sensitive during summer months. Acknowledge the alert, then check dispatcher health and recent config changes. The runbook with full triage steps lives here:

runbook for hahog-fawif: https://confluence.zemvarlabs.internal/pages/browse/projects/57cf2f66